Types of Ovens
Before diving into specifics, it's important to comprehend the numerous types of ovens readily available. Below is a table summarizing the most typical types:
Oven Type
Description
Benefits
Disadvantages
Standard Oven
Utilizes gas or electrical heat to cook food
Versatile; suitable for baking
May have uneven heat circulation
Stove
Utilizes a fan to circulate hot air for even cooking
Faster cooking times; consistent results
Generally more costly
Wall Oven
Built into the wall for space-saving and design flexibility
Releases up counter space; trendy
Needs renovation
Range Oven
Combines an oven with a range top
All-in-one solution
Large; limited installation choices
Toaster
Compact oven for reheating and small cooking jobs
Cost-efficient; portable
Minimal cooking capacity
Steam Oven
Utilizes steam for wet cooking
Healthy cooking alternatives
Needs more upkeep
Pizza Oven
Specifically created for high-temperature cooking of pizzas
Perfect pizza crust; specialized
Restricted use for other types of food
Secret Features to Consider
When searching for an oven, several functions can considerably affect use and performance. Below is a list of vital features to consider:
- Size and Capacity: Make sure the oven fits your cooking area space and fulfills your cooking requires.
- Heating Method: Decide between gas, electrical, or dual-fuel alternatives based on your choice for heat and cooking design.
- Self-Cleaning Options: This feature can save you time and effort in cleansing.
- Convection Features: Convection ovens supply even heat circulation, leading to better cooking results.
- Smart Technology: Some ovens feature Wi-Fi connection for push-button control and tracking.
- Timer and Temperature Control: Precise controls enable precise cooking and baking.
- Safety Features: Look for functions like cool-touch doors, automated shut-off, and child locks.
Purchasing Tips
Here are some suggestions to think about when looking for your new oven:
- Set a Budget: Ovens can range from a couple of hundred to a number of thousand dollars. Determine what you are ready to spend.
- Do Your Research: Read client reviews and professional opinions on different designs.
- Look for Sales and Discounts: Many merchants offer seasonal sales, particularly around vacations, which can save you money.
- Consider Energy Efficiency: Check for the ENERGY STAR label to find energy-efficient models that can save you money on energy costs.
- Think of Installation: Some ovens might need expert setup, which could include to your general expense.

2. Are stove worth the financial investment?
Many cooks think convection ovens are worth the financial investment due to their ability to prepare food evenly and decrease cooking times.
3. Can I set up a gas oven myself?
While some house owners might have the abilities to install a gas oven, it is recommended to employ an expert due to security concerns.
4. What is the benefit of a steam oven?
Steam ovens assist keep moisture in food, making them perfect for cooking vegetables and baking bread.
5. How frequently should I clean my oven?
It's a great practice to clean your oven every 3-6 months, however if you do a lot of baking or roasting, consider more regular cleans.
